Understanding Space Planning

Space planning is the process of organizing and optimizing the layout of spaces to meet the needs of its users. This involves analyzing how a space will be utilized, considering factors such as traffic flow, accessibility, and user interaction. A well-executed space plan can significantly enhance the functionality of a space, making it more comfortable and efficient for those who inhabit it.

One of the primary objectives of space planning is to maximize the use of available space while ensuring that it meets the specific needs of the occupants. This requires a keen understanding of both design principles and human behavior. Space planning consultants bring this expertise to the table, allowing clients to make informed decisions about their spaces.

The Role of Space Planning Consultants

Space planning consultants are professionals who specialize in the strategic organization of spaces. Their role encompasses a variety of tasks, including site analysis, design development, and project management. They work closely with architects, interior designers, and clients to create comprehensive space plans that align with the project’s goals.

One of the key responsibilities of a space planning consultant is conducting a thorough analysis of the existing space. This involves assessing the strengths and weaknesses of the layout, identifying potential challenges, and proposing solutions to enhance the overall design. By leveraging their expertise, consultants can provide valuable insights that lead to improved spatial organization.

Additionally, space planning consultants are adept at utilizing software tools and technology to create detailed floor plans and 3D models. This visual representation allows clients to better understand the proposed layout and make necessary adjustments before implementation. Such tools not only streamline the design process but also facilitate effective communication among all stakeholders involved.

Benefits of Hiring a Space Planning Consultant

Engaging a space planning consultant offers numerous benefits that can lead to significant improvements in both residential and commercial environments. One of the most notable advantages is the consultant’s ability to optimize space usage. With their expertise, they can identify underutilized areas and suggest modifications that enhance functionality.

Moreover, consultants can help reduce costs by minimizing waste and ensuring that the design aligns with the client’s budget. By creating efficient layouts, they can also decrease the need for excessive renovations or modifications later on.

Another crucial benefit is the enhancement of user experience. A well-planned space fosters productivity, comfort, and satisfaction among its users. For commercial spaces, this can translate into improved employee morale and increased customer satisfaction, ultimately benefiting the bottom line.
